The Look of Silence (Clip 'General')

"The Look of Silence" is a powerful and moving documentary film that examines the aftermath of the genocide in Indonesia in 1965-66. The film follows the journey of Adi Rukun, a young man who confronts the men responsible for killing his brother during the massacre. This particular clip, titled "General," features an interview with one of the perpetrators, who served as a general during the genocide. In this chilling segment, the general calmly discusses his role in the killings and the reasons why he believes he was justified in his actions. His words provide a disturbing insight into the mindset of those who carried out the atrocities, and highlight the ongoing struggle for justice and reconciliation in Indonesia.
